Phase 7: Functional Programming

Master Python's functional programming toolkit — pure functions, immutability, currying, itertools recipes, functools power tools, and the collections module for writing concise, composable, and production-hardened code.

Phase progress

0 of 3 topics completed

...

🎤 Mock Interview

Practice a live interview for Phase 7: Functional Programming